To know the vehicle history and number of owner information, you can use a service like Car Analytics. A V5C is the logbook for a vehicle registered in England, Scotland, or Wales. The logbook mentions the current keeper and the one before him. Also, please understand that the persons mentioned in the logbook may or may not be the owners.

Does a co-owner of a vehicle who has never driven the vehicle have accident liability if his only reason for being on title was to get the vehicle financed?

You bet. If the other owner of the vehicle doesn't carry insurance on the vehicle -- or lets it lapse -- and has an at-fault accident, the injured party can certainly come after you as a part owner of the vehicle. If the other owner carries insurance, however, you're pretty safe. The insurance carrier handling the vehicle and any accidents will protect the owners' interests to the limits of the policy. If you know the vehicle has insurance, and you're still worried, take a moment to review the policy coverages and limits on the vehicle. Just so you know, the insurance you carry on the vehicle you do drive would not extend to a co-owned vehicle like this, unless you've told your carrier about it.

Does a co-owner of a vehicle have to be licenced?

No, neither the owner nor the co-owner of a vehicle has to have a drivers license. Only the person who actually drives the vehicle needs a license.
